Transaction 59b21d5e4f6cdcd3404d54aace2b4eebced6807218a7696329c90e3a787d9388
1 Input
1 Output
-
59b21d5e4f6cdcd3404d54aace2b4eebced6807218a7696329c90e3a787d9388:0
- value
- 269896
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fe75950b4e6858821a63f5483902d357d4ce9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 18HVXZKB1k5tQsrWJs5Su5QKhSuLUkC8gK